Gå til innhold
  • Bli medlem
Støtt hjemmeautomasjon.no!

Verisure Plugin


Kenneth

Anbefalte innlegg

7 hours ago, Moskus said:

Windows 7. Men ikke heller Win7 har problemer med TLS1.2.

Etter hva jeg har skjønt er det .net versjon som styrer om man benytter TLS 1.2 eller ikke. Men i Linux(Mono) er jeg usikker på om det er likt som i Windows.

Endret av Guahtdim
Lenke til kommentar
Del på andre sider

2 timer siden, Guahtdim skrev:

Etter hva jeg har skjønt er det .net versjon som styrer om man benytter TLS 1.2 eller ikke. Men i Linux(Mono) er jeg usikker på om det er likt som i Windows.

 

Er du sikker på det? F.eks når det gjelder iis på Windows server så må man aktivere tls 1.2 i registeret, man trenger ikke gjøre noe med iis.

Lenke til kommentar
Del på andre sider

On 04/09/2020 at 15:25, Guahtdim said:

Dette minner litt om ting som skjer på jobb. Her går man vekk fra TLS 1.0 og 1.1 og over på 1.2. Kjører dere alle Linux eller er det også Windows10 maskiner med problemer?

Jeg er litt usikker på hvordan kryptering settes på en https kobling, men ett kjapt Google til Stack Overflow søk  sier meg at man bør kjøre .net 4.6 for at TLS 1.2 skal velges default

https://stackoverflow.com/questions/45382254/update-net-web-service-to-use-tls-1-2

 

Mulig du må gjøre noe slik @lilfire ?

 

Ikke lett når man lager en plugin som mange liker. Håper du har en "buy me a coffe" knapp i plugin og at folket gir litt. Jeg regner med at du har brukt endel timer.

 

Jeg kjører HS4 på en Windows Server 2019 Standard Server. Funker gull det, stabilt og bra.

 

22 hours ago, jrewing said:

Det var er en donasjonsknapp på hjemmesiden sist jeg var der. Oppfordrer alle til å bruke den!

 

http://lsoft.no/verisure

 

Når det er sagt er det underlig at Verisure ikke åpner et API vi kan bruke. Kan bare se vinn-vinn med det.

 

Jeg var innom nettopp, og er såpass glad for at folk bruker sin egen fritid for å gi noe til oss andre, så jeg sendte @lilfire en 200lapp.

Og siden jeg bruker flere plugins sendte jeg @Guahtdim en 200lapp også :)

Takk for at dere orker, gidder, tar dere bryet osv, settes pris på :)

 

Endret av Kenneth
  • Like 1
Lenke til kommentar
Del på andre sider

Jeg har HS3 på Windows 10 med .net 4.8 og fikk også disse feilmeldingene ved oppstart (lånt bildet av Tinge76):

image.thumb.png.cdfed97c17f36fcbcc8183f79b4940e4.png.3a524a3eb321cb9a4430ce82466af5da.png

 

Fulgte instruksene i bunnen av dette dokumentet (Install .net updates og Configure for strong cryptography), og nå får jeg ingen feilmeldinger ved oppstart. Får nå skrudd alarmen av og på via HS, samt at status på komponenter kommer inn.

https://docs.microsoft.com/en-us/mem/configmgr/core/plan-design/security/enable-tls-1-2-client

 

Glemte å nevne: Restartet maskinen etter endringene.

 

Endret av Totto
  • Like 2
Lenke til kommentar
Del på andre sider

3 hours ago, xibriz said:

 

Er du sikker på det? F.eks når det gjelder iis på Windows server så må man aktivere tls 1.2 i registeret, man trenger ikke gjøre noe med iis.

Jeg var ikke presis nok. Det gjelder iallefall i Win10. Eldre OS må man muligens gjøre litt mer med. Men det jeg har forstått er at hvis plugin er bygget for litt eldre versjon av .Net så vil den ikke bruke TLS1.2 som standard. 

  • Like 1
Lenke til kommentar
Del på andre sider

Oi her var det skrevet mye sides sist jeg var innom.

 

Ja problemet er overgangen til TSL 1.2 Tingen er at det har kjørt uten feil på utviklingsmiljøet, mens i prod miljøet har jeg fått masse feil som jeg ikke klarte å kjennskap i utviklingsmiljøet. Så har dunka hode mye mot veggen. Oppdatere prod miljøet mitt nå for 30min siden og ikke fått noen feil der enda :) men lar det gå noen timer til hvertfall.

 

Stemmer det at er "eldre" .net. pluginen har vært med en stund nå og jeg har ikke endra .net versjon så er utviklet i 4.5. så er vel snart på tide å løfte den. hmm kanskje bare gjøre det med en gang  da...

 

 

 

 

  • Like 2
Lenke til kommentar
Del på andre sider

Ingen vits i å vente.

 

Og sørg for at app.config har følgende

<?xml version="1.0" encoding="utf-8"?>
<configuration>
    <startup>
        <supportedRuntime version="v4.0" sku=".NETFramework,Version=v4.6.1" />
    </startup>

Erstatt sku-delen med den .Net versjonen du løfter det til. Fra 4.6 er TLS 1.2 default.

Lenke til kommentar
Del på andre sider

23 timer siden, Guahtdim skrev:

Etter hva jeg har skjønt er det .net versjon som styrer om man benytter TLS 1.2 eller ikke.

Ja, man må ha .NET 4.5 installert for å ha støtte for TLS 1.2

 

7 timer siden, lilfire skrev:

Stemmer det at er "eldre" .net. pluginen har vært med en stund nå og jeg har ikke endra .net versjon så er utviklet i 4.5. så er vel snart på tide å løfte den. hmm kanskje bare gjøre det med en gang  da...

Det er TLS1.2-støtte i .NET Framework 4.5, så det burde ikke være et problem. 

Lenke til kommentar
Del på andre sider

Som @Totto, får jeg også autentisert mot Verisure etter å ha fulgt "Configure for strong cryptography" i https://docs.microsoft.com/en-us/mem/configmgr/core/plan-design/security/enable-tls-1-2-client

Men etter det, får jeg melding "Ingen aktive lokasjoner", og det finnes ingen lokasjonsinnstillinger på LSoftVerisure settings siden. Er det fordi jeg kjører HS4 det feiler?

image.thumb.png.ff2fc48852091f79c634e735e50df549.png

Lenke til kommentar
Del på andre sider

2 timer siden, MortenO skrev:

Men etter det, får jeg melding "Ingen aktive lokasjoner", og det finnes ingen lokasjonsinnstillinger på LSoftVerisure settings siden. Er det fordi jeg kjører HS4 det feiler?

 

Har fått rapport fra en annen bruker om det samme, men der løste det problemet seg ved en fresh install av pluginen.

Lenke til kommentar
Del på andre sider

3 timer siden, MortenO skrev:

Men etter det, får jeg melding "Ingen aktive lokasjoner", og det finnes ingen lokasjonsinnstillinger på LSoftVerisure settings siden. Er det fordi jeg kjører HS4 det feiler?

48 minutter siden, lilfire skrev:

Har fått rapport fra en annen bruker om det samme, men der løste det problemet seg ved en fresh install av pluginen.

 

Det hjalp ikke.

  • Avinstallerte LSoftVerisure
  • Stoppet HS4
  • Fjernet rester av LSoftVerisure fra Config og Bin mappene
  • Startet og stoppet HS4
  • Installerte 2.9.109.0
  • Startet HS4, enabled plugin, la inn user/pass i settings
  • Samme feilmelding i log og fremdeles ingen locations i LSoftVerisure settings

 

Lenke til kommentar
Del på andre sider

1 time siden, lilfire skrev:

så da får vi ta en sjans på at denne versjonen løser det for dere også

Funker hos meg i alle fall. Fikk en liten verisure pause pga feil kode av en eller annen grunn men da den hadde timet ut la jeg inn ny kode for HS brukeren og da livnet det til. Takker og bukker 👍

Lenke til kommentar
Del på andre sider

2 timer siden, lilfire skrev:

Ser ut som det er HS4 som er fellesnevner. Skal prøve å sette av tid til å sette opp HS4 og kjøre noen tester mot HS4.

Flott.
Ser også ut som det er problemer med Car-Net pluginen din i HS4. Muligens litt av samme feila som her i Verisure??

Lenke til kommentar
Del på andre sider

4 timer siden, Bostad skrev:

Ser også ut som det er problemer med Car-Net pluginen din i HS4. Muligens litt av samme feila som her i Verisure??

Car-net pluginen er som beskrevet i den tråden ikke supportert mer. Jeg har ikke VW lengere og siden APIet ikke er åpent så er det for vanskelig å reverse engineer det uten å ha bil/konto selv.

Lenke til kommentar
Del på andre sider

15 timer siden, Kenneth skrev:

Umiddelbart ser dette veldigra bra ut for meg. Plugin starter opp og lokasjon blir hentet, takk for innsatsen @lilfire.

Det eneste jeg ønsker meg da er at instilliger siden presenteres korrekt i HS4 :)

Fungerer fint i HS4 igjen. Innstillinger + "verdi" for å sette låsekode osv. er ute av formatering, men det kan man leve med.

Lenke til kommentar
Del på andre sider

23 timer siden, dr.phil skrev:

Får samme feil  som MortenO - melding om "Ingen aktive lokasjoner - sjekk innstillinger..." i  loggen.
Den finner lokasjon, men viser "lokasjon ikke aktiv"

Har fjernet alt av gammel plugin, og installert på nytt :(

 

Kjører HS 4

 

Settings:

 

image.png.e434a3b874780028bd900a54a1a22f64.png

Har identisk feil som flere andre med HS4.

Er det kansje en annen plass en kan aktivere "locations" på, i en fil eller lignende?

image.png

Lenke til kommentar
Del på andre sider

@Tinge76,

 

Eneste jeg kan tenke meg er at dette blir satt i LSoftVerisure.ini

I min fil så ser det ut som lokasjonen er en "ID" av ett slag med noen instillinger under. DEn biten som hos meg heter 123456789

Litt anonymisert:
[Settings]
Version=2.9.109.0
username=ettellerannet=
password=ettellerannet==
setUpdateFrequency=True
updateFrequency=30
loglevel=1
timeout=300000
lang=NO
system=north
[123456789]
savepin=True
yalepin=ettellerannet==
active=True

Endret av Kenneth
  • Like 1
Lenke til kommentar
Del på andre sider

Bli med i samtalen

Du kan publisere innhold nå og registrere deg senere. Hvis du har en konto, logg inn nå for å poste med kontoen din.

Gjest
Skriv svar til emnet...

×   Du har limt inn tekst med formatering.   Lim inn uten formatering i stedet

  Du kan kun bruke opp til 75 smilefjes.

×   Lenken din har blitt bygget inn på siden automatisk.   Vis som en ordinær lenke i stedet

×   Tidligere tekst har blitt gjenopprettet.   Tøm tekstverktøy

×   Du kan ikke lime inn bilder direkte. Last opp eller legg inn bilder fra URL.

×
×
  • Opprett ny...

Viktig informasjon

Vi har plassert informasjonskapsler/cookies på din enhet for å gjøre denne siden bedre. Du kan justere dine innstillinger for informasjonskapsler, ellers vil vi anta at dette er ok for deg.